Jumper Wires
Jumper wires are an essential tool for electrical engineering and engineering projects. They are small strands of flexible wire with a plastic coating that are designed to connect two points on a circuit without a soldered connection. Jumper wires are usually used in breadboard projects or circuit prototyping, and they can also be used to make temporary connections.

Applications of Jumper Wires
Jumper wires are used in a variety of applications, from prototyping to industrial electrical engineering. They are commonly used in breadboard projects, as they are able to make quick and easy connections without the need for soldering. They can also be used to make temporary connections in circuits, and for hobbyist projects.
